    Getting started with internet radio and Asset

    I have Asset up and running on OSX, all seems to work well. I am still running the Trial version. I have tried to configure internet radio by signing up for TuneIn and then entering my username into the Asset Config screen.

    What next? Should internet radio appear on my media controller app?

    Re: Getting started with internet radio and Asset

    You do not have to enter a user name for it to work. You would browse the internet radio from the root asset menu, it is listed as:

    Internet Radio [TuneIn Radio]

        Re: Getting started with internet radio and Asset

        Certain controllers (built into players) do not show Assets browse tree, so it is not possible to use from the player.

        If your player is fully UPnP compatible you can use a Control Point, such as:

        Asset Control (a UPnP / DLNA control point) is billed as the control point you have been waiting for . In UPnP there are: Server / Control Point / Renderer, where the Server catalogues tracks, Control Point creates playlists from the Server and controls the Renderer (player), all 3 elements of UPnP could reside on the same
